Tilleke & Gibbins Celebrates Success in Who’s Who Legal Southeast Asia Guide 2023

Who’s Who Legal (WWL) has released its annual Southeast Asia guide for the year 2023, and 12 Tilleke & Gibbins lawyers have been distinguished as market leaders in various legal practice areas.

The WWL Southeast Asia rankings guide, published by the independent London-based group Law Business Research, aims to identify the foremost legal practitioners across a range of business law practice areas. The 2023 edition of the guide showcases over 900 lawyers, covering 34 distinct practice areas in the Southeast Asian region. The rankings are largely based on feedback and nominations received from other WWL-ranked and nominated attorneys around the world.

These peer-driven recognitions highlight Tilleke & Gibbins’ dedication to maintaining the highest standards of legal service and helping clients achieve success.
